摘 要:目的 应用单体素磁共振波谱成像(SMRS)技术定量分析退行性脊柱畸形(DSD)患者多裂肌脂肪相对含量,探讨在腰椎功能评价中的价值。方法 搜集本院2019年3月至2021年1月收治的38例DSD患者(畸形组),32名健康志愿者(对照组)进行对比。所有被试均行SMRS序列扫描,分析L_(4/5)椎间盘双侧多裂肌平均相对脂肪含量(Fat%)。疼痛视觉模拟评分(VAS)、Oswestry功能障碍指数(ODI)和Roland-Morris腰痛功能障碍评分(RMDQ)作为评估被试的腰椎功能状况的临床指标。对比两组被试L_(4/5)SMRS脂肪相对含量差异性,并分析与VAS、ODI及RMDQ的相关性。结果 畸形组多裂肌平均Fat%为(62.03±16.91)%,对照组为(43.44±17.46)%,有显著性差异(P<0.05),畸形组VAS、ODI和RMDQ评分显著高于对照组(P<0.05)。多裂肌平均Fat%与ODI、RMDQ评分均呈正相关(P=0.000,0.001,r=0.417,0.394),而与VAS评分无明显相关性(P=0.045,r=0.240)。结论 SMRS能定量反映DSD患者多裂肌脂肪浸润度,为患者腰椎功能评价提供客观依据。Objective To analyze fat content of the multifidus muscle using MR spectroscopy in degenerative spinal deformity(DSD) and control groups and to discuss the value in the evaluation of lumbar physical functioning.Methods The study was approved by the responsible institutional review board.Informed consent was obtained from each volunteer.We evaluated 38 patients in DSD group and 32 healthy persons(control group).Percentage of fat content of the lumbar multifidus muscle at L_(4) to L_(5) disk level were measure by Single-voxel proton MR spectroscopy.The Visual Analog Scale,the Oswestry Disability Index(ODI) and the Roland-Morris Disability Questionnaire(RMDQQ) were used to evaluate lumbar physical function.Results The mean percentage fat content of the multifidus muscles was(62.03±16.91)% in DSD group and(43.44±17.46)% in control group(P<0.05).VAS,ODI and RMDQ scores in DSD group were significantly higher than those in control group(P< 0.05).According to the correlation analysis,the fat content of the multifidus muscle was positively correlated with the ODI(P=0.000,r=0.417)as well as with the RMDQ(P=0.001,r= 0.394),but had no significant correlation with VAS(P=0.045,r=0.240).Conclusion SMRS can quantitatively reflect fat infiltrations of multifidus muscle in patients with degenerative spinal deformities,and provide objective basis for patient’s lumbar physical function.
关 键 词:退行性脊柱畸形 单体素磁共振波谱成像 多裂肌 腰椎功能
